Grammar

with/using

Hi
Please help me with this.
I came across a sentence"You can draw with blue color."
I think 'with' should be replaced with 'using' as color is not a tool.
  

Top answer

"I think 'with' should be replaced with 'using' as color is not a tool. That would help, but I think there are even better ways to do it. You can draw with blue [paint / ink].

  • "I think 'with' should be replaced with 'using' as color is not a tool.
  • That would help, but I think there are even better ways to do it.
  • You can draw with blue [paint / ink].
  • You can draw it with blue [paint / ink].
  • You can draw with a blue [pen / pencil / crayon].
